Deciphering the Dynamics of Achievement in the Chemical Basis of Life: Attitude as a Mediator and Gender as a Nonmoderator DOI
Pongprapan Pongsophon

Journal of Chemical Education,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 101(6), P. 2257 - 2265

Published: May 30, 2024

This study explores the intricate dynamics between students' perceived value of learning chemistry (VAL), their attitudes toward (ATT), and achievement (ACH), with a particular focus on mediating role ATT moderating influence gender. Conducted cohort 211 grade 10 students across three schools in Bangkok, research employs survey method incorporating an test Chemical Basis Life alongside questionnaires measuring VAL. The mediation analysis reveals significant indirect effect VAL ACH through ATT, highlighting pivotal shaping achievement. finding is crucial as it suggests that fostering positive may serve effective strategy to elevate science performance, even if direct impact not substantial. model's robust fit reinforces reliability these outcomes. Additionally, moderation investigates gender's this educational context. data show correlation for all genders, indicating intrinsic assign positively correlates irrespective similar trends genders suggest does differ significantly boys girls. Overall, underscores importance cultivating constructive attitude enhance outcomes affirms gender value-achievement relationship sample.
